Output 6bb32a242891526d3e50706670648f75ec749120187732a22e69c62b63549441:124

value
262144
script pubkey
OP_0 OP_PUSHBYTES_20 7d8bab1569fc7dcd6f90ab6e67784b1a93e3425e
address
bc1q0k96k9tfl37u6mus4dhxw7ztr2f7xsj72t2f5l
transaction
6bb32a242891526d3e50706670648f75ec749120187732a22e69c62b63549441
spent
true